Due to the expected magnitude of winter storm Juno, and the current snow emergency declared in Somerville, Assembly Row is opening the first three levels of the parking garage attached to the AMC Theater for emergency parking to residents of the Ten Hills neighborhood. Ten Hills residents are able to park their cars on levels 1, 2 and 3 of the garage attached to the AMC Theater beginning Monday. We ask that all residents parking their car in Assembly Row’s parking garage remember the 4th and 5th levels of the garage are reserved for the employees of the Assembly Row neighborhood and we do expect to be open for business on Wednesday morning. Additionally, the Block 1 and Block 4 parking garages are reserved for the residents of Assembly Row. We will be following the same snow emergency parking protocols as the City of Somerville and cars must be removed within 2 hours of the emergency being lifted. Please do not park in the open lots surrounding Assembly Row or Assembly Square Marketplace as we will be plowing the lots; there will be snow plows in the area and we are not responsible for any damage. While 24-hour parking is not normally permitted, we are happy to extend this service and accommodation to our neighbors. Questions? Please call the City of Somerville 311 Constituent Services office (617-666-3311 from outside the city or a cell).
